1/4 c. chopped walnuts
1 tsp olive oil
3/4 lb boneless, skinless chicken breasts (cut into 1" cubes)
salt
pepper
1/4 c. firmly packed crumbed Roquefort or Parmesan cheese
1/4 c. blue cheese or ranch dressing
1/3 c. dried cherries or craisins
1/4 c. finely chopped celery
1/2 c. firmly packed chopped arugula or spinach
2 (10 or 11") flour tortillas (spinach flavored are good with this)
1/4(ish) c. fresh cilantro
Preheat oven to 350*. Spread the walnuts on a baking sheet and bake for about 10 minutes, or until they are shiny and aromatic. Remove from the oven and let cool. Cook the chicken in heated olive oil in a skillet, and add salt and pepper to taste. (about 1/2 tsp of each.) Cook until chicken is cooked through. Let cool. Mix together the cheese, dressing, cherries/craisins, and celery. Add the chicken. Toss the arugula/spinach, cilantro and walnuts into the chicken mixture. Divide among the tortillas and wrap.
